計算機c語言中表示式0x11的值為什麼是0xF

2021-03-03 22:26:36 字數 534 閱讀 5882

1樓:

0x11的值是十進位制17,0xf的值是十進位制15,所以表示式0x11的值是不會為0xf的。

c語言表示式0x54&0xb8的值

2樓:匿名使用者

/*過程:

0x54化成二進位制是 0101 0100

0xb8化成二進位制是 1011 1000

兩者相與(1與0為0  1與1為1 0與0 為0 )等於 0001 0000=2^4=16*/

3樓:匿名使用者

0x54 = 0101 0100

0xbb = 1011 1011

0x54 & 0xbb = 0001 00000001 0000 = 0x10

0x10 = 16(10進位制)

4樓:匿名使用者

十六進位制 先轉換 再與運算

5樓:匿名使用者

#include

int main()

計算機c語言中isalphakk kklt91什麼意思

這個判斷是 du用來判斷kk是否是大寫字zhi 母,dao isalpha kk 這個是判斷kk是否為字母專,如果不是字母,返回0,如果是 屬小寫,則返回2,大寫則返回1 kk 91,則是判斷是否為大寫,在ascii碼錶中,91以下的字母是大寫字母 其實還可以更加的簡單,只需要 isalpha kk...

c語言條件表示式問題,C語言中條件運算子是什麼意思

a 當exp值為1時,exp為0,exp 0的值為1.當exp值為0時,exp為1,exp 0的值為0。b 當exp值為1時,exp!0的值為1.當exp值為0時,exp!0的值為0。c 當exp值為1時,exp 1的值為1.當exp值為0時,exp 1的值為0。d 當exp值為1時,exp!1的值...

C語言中對變數賦值0x是什麼意思

c語言中對變數賦值0x是以十六進位制數作為變數的值進行運算的。一般用來表示記憶體地址內的。舉例說明 容 定義x int x 0x23 這句話的意思跟定義成int x 35一樣的。編譯器在接收到0x23時就把它當做十六進位制數來處理。表示0x後面的值為十六進位制 c語言中0x20是什麼意思?這是一種整...